Prep Time: 0 Minutes Cook Time: 13 Minutes |
Ready In: 13 Minutes Servings: 10 |
|
Hot tid bits warm up a casual gathering, these are melt in your mouth appetizers. Ingredients:
1 pound of montery jack cheese or feta |
2 eggs , slightly beaten |
1/4 fresh chopped basil or 1 tbs dried basil leaves |
1/4 white pepper |
1 package (16 ounces) frozen phyllo sheets (18 by 14 inches), thawed |
1/3 cup of butter , melted |
Directions:
1. Heat oven to 400 degrees, grease cookie sheet. 2. Crumble cheese into small bowl; mash with fork . 3. Stir eggs, basil and white pepper until mixed. 4. Cut phyllo sheets lengthwise into 2-inch strips. 5. cover with plastic wrap, then with damp towel to keep them from drying out. 6. Place 1 level Tsp cheese mixture on end of 1 strip. 7. fold strip over cheese mixture, end over end in triangular shape, 8. to opposite end. 9. Place on cookie sheet, repeat with remaning strips and cheese mixture, Brush triangles lightly with butter 10. Bake 12 to 15 minutes or until puffed and golden brown. |
